The TPS40075 is a mid voltage, wide input (4.5-V to
28-V), synchronous, step-down controller, offering
design flexibility for a variety of user programmable
functions, including; soft start, UVLO, operating
frequency, voltage feed-forward and high-side FET
sensed short circuit protection.
